Our verdict is Uncertain significance. Variant got 2 ACMG points: 3P and 1B. PP3PP5_ModerateBS2_Supporting

The NM_001408.3(CELSR2):​c.3830C>T​(p.Pro1277Leu) variant causes a missense change. The variant allele was found at a frequency of 0.000041 in 1,611,510 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★).

CELSR2 (HGNC:3231): (cadherin EGF LAG seven-pass G-type receptor 2) The protein encoded by this gene is a member of the flamingo subfamily, part of the cadherin superfamily. The flamingo subfamily consists of nonclassic-type cadherins; a subpopulation that does not interact with catenins. The flamingo cadherins are located at the plasma membrane and have nine cadherin domains, seven epidermal growth factor-like repeats and two laminin A G-type repeats in their ectodomain. They also have seven transmembrane domains, a characteristic unique to this subfamily. It is postulated that these proteins are receptors involved in contact-mediated communication, with cadherin domains acting as homophilic binding regions and the EGF-like domains involved in cell adhesion and receptor-ligand interactions. The specific function of this particular member has not been determined. [provided by RefSeq, Jul 2008]
